Yes but you have to have the copy with all the numbers on it, and request it
from the Issuer of the Money order.
That information is on the back of the copy I believe.
Issuers of MO's usually charge for the service.

Make sure you hold on to the tracking numbers of the MO's. That may be your only proof of having paid INS.

I too sent in MO's along with my application and never got a receipt for them. Some offices do not send out a cash receipt. I have the stub of the MO and I also made copies of the MO before mailing my application.
